Transaction 594493bf14582999c9f08ebe8f5ebd9070eac7c37d592f6c35c3fd6ae0e03220

1 Input
2 Outputs
  • 594493bf14582999c9f08ebe8f5ebd9070eac7c37d592f6c35c3fd6ae0e03220:0
  • value  7562834
    address  3D8L9w4QuterVe6o5Zg8z8H67meHCsppSs
  • 594493bf14582999c9f08ebe8f5ebd9070eac7c37d592f6c35c3fd6ae0e03220:1
  • value  12573459
    address  1Bbr5FBmo9siSAf7yuNvqX8YR5ZwvxA5uh